Tunnels in Iceland.

  Hvalfjörður Tunnel is 5,770 m (18,930 ft) long, and reaches a depth of 165 m (541 ft) below sea level. There are eleven open tunnels in Iceland, and three ... »

Mývatn is a shallow eutrophic lake situated in an area of active volcanism in the north of Iceland.

Mývatn is a shallow eutrophic lake situated in an area of active volcanism in the north of Iceland, not far from Krafla volcano. The lake and its surrounding wetlands have an ... »

Akureyri is the centre of culture, education and leisure activities in North Iceland

Akureyri is the centre of culture, education and leisure activities in North Iceland. With a population of about 17.200, the town is by far the largest outside the Reykjavík capital ... »
